In 'Campaigns of a Non-Combatant, and His Romaunt Abroad During the War', George Alfred Townsend provides a unique perspective on the Civil War, blending his experiences as an observer with a fictional narrative. The book is a mix of non-fiction reportage and romance, offering readers a glimpse into the realities of war intertwined with a captivating story. Townsend's literary style is engaging and descriptive, making the historical events come alive on the pages. The book is significant in its portrayal of the war from an outsider's point of view, shedding light on the impact of conflict on civilians and non-combatants. This work is a must-read for those interested in the Civil War, offering a fresh and thought-provoking take on a well-known period in history. George Alfred Townsend, a journalist and novelist, drew from his experiences as a war correspondent to write 'Campaigns of a Non-Combatant'. His firsthand knowledge of the events of the Civil War is evident in the detailed and vivid descriptions found in the book. Townsend's writing demonstrates a deep understanding of the human experience during times of conflict, making his work both informative and emotionally resonant.
